What companies run services between Europa-Park, Germany and Fulda, Germany?

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) operates a train from Offenburg Bahnhof to Fulda Bahnhof every 3 hours. Tickets cost €55–240 and the journey takes 2h 44m.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Europa-Park to Fulda Station via Rust, Karlsruhe central train station, and Karlsruhe in around 6h 24m.
